Filter interviews by
RTOS stands for Real-Time Operating System. It is an operating system designed for real-time applications.
RTOS is specifically designed to handle real-time tasks with strict timing requirements.
It provides features like task scheduling, inter-task communication, and resource management.
Examples of popular RTOS include FreeRTOS, VxWorks, and QNX.
RTOS is commonly used in embedded systems, automotive systems, and industri
Watchdogs are hardware or software timers that monitor the operation of a system and reset it if it fails to respond within a certain time.
Watchdogs are used to ensure the reliability and safety of embedded systems.
They can be implemented as hardware or software timers.
Watchdogs monitor the system by periodically checking for a response or heartbeat signal.
If the system fails to respond within a specified time, the wat...
Top trending discussions
I applied via Walk-in and was interviewed before Sep 2020. There were 5 interview rounds.
I applied via Campus Placement and was interviewed before May 2023. There were 3 interview rounds.
1 hr coding test with MCQ
ADA levels refer to the different levels of accessibility compliance outlined in the Americans with Disabilities Act.
ADA Level A: Basic accessibility features, such as providing alternative text for images.
ADA Level AA: Includes Level A requirements and additional criteria, like providing captions for videos.
ADA Level AAA: The highest level of accessibility, including features like sign language interpretation for vide
posted on 28 Jun 2024
Constructors are special methods in a class that are used to initialize objects of that class.
Constructors have the same name as the class they belong to.
They are called automatically when an object is created.
Constructors can have parameters to initialize object properties.
Example: public class Car { public Car(String color) { this.color = color; }}
Design patterns in C++ are reusable solutions to common problems in software design.
Design patterns help in creating flexible, maintainable, and scalable code.
Examples of design patterns in C++ include Singleton, Factory, Observer, and Strategy.
Each design pattern has its own purpose and can be applied in different scenarios.
Understanding design patterns can improve code quality and efficiency.
posted on 16 Oct 2024
posted on 1 Jun 2024
based on 1 interview
Interview experience
based on 16 reviews
Rating in categories
Software Engineer
411
salaries
| ₹3.5 L/yr - ₹13 L/yr |
Senior Software Engineer
281
salaries
| ₹8 L/yr - ₹24 L/yr |
Senior Engineer
233
salaries
| ₹6 L/yr - ₹22 L/yr |
Design Engineer
216
salaries
| ₹3.2 L/yr - ₹12.5 L/yr |
Senior Design Engineer
179
salaries
| ₹6.6 L/yr - ₹16.4 L/yr |
Bosch
MRF Tyres
UNO Minda
Apollo Tyres